Taco-Style Chicken Wraps with Avocado Cream

Ingredients
  

2 cups cooked chicken breast, shredded

1 tablespoon olive oil

1 teaspoon chili powder

1 teaspoon ground cumin

½ teaspoon garlic powder

½ teaspoon onion powder

½ teaspoon smoked paprika

Salt and pepper to taste

4 large flour or whole wheat tortillas

1 cup shredded lettuce

1 medium tomato, diced

½ cup corn (fresh, canned, or frozen)

½ cup black beans, rinsed and drained

½ cup shredded cheese (cheddar or Mexican blend)

Fresh cilantro leaves, for garnish (optional)

For the Avocado Cream:

1 ripe avocado

½ cup Greek yogurt or sour cream

1 tablespoon fresh lime juice

Salt, to taste

Instructions
 

Prepare the Avocado Cream: In a blender or food processor, combine the ripe avocado, Greek yogurt, lime juice, and a pinch of salt. Blend until the mixture is smooth and creamy. Taste and adjust the seasoning, adding more salt or lime juice if necessary. Set aside.

    Cook the Chicken: Heat the ol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add the shredded chicken and sprinkle with chili powder, cumin, garlic powder, onion powder, smoked paprika, salt, and pepper. Stir well to coat the chicken with the spices and cook for 5 to 7 minutes, until the chicken is heated through and evenly coated in the spice blend.

      Warm the Tortillas: While the chicken is cooking, warm the tortillas. You can either heat them in a dry skillet over low heat for about 30 seconds on each side or place them in the microwave for a few seconds to make them pliable.

        Assemble the Wraps: Lay a tortilla flat on a clean surface. Spoon a generous portion of the spiced chicken into the center. Top with shredded lettuce, diced tomatoes, corn, black beans, and a sprinkle of shredded cheese. Add a dollop of avocado cream on top.

          Wrap It Up: Fold the sides of the tortilla in towards the center, then roll it away from you to tightly encase the filling. Repeat this step with the remaining tortillas and filling.

            Serve: If desired, slice each wrap diagonally in half. Serve immediately with extra avocado cream on the side for dipping and a sprinkle of fresh cilantro leaves on top for a vibrant garnish.

              Prep Time, Total Time, Servings: 15 minutes | 25 minutes | 4 servings
